I've never done a doll cake. I'm doing a 50s themed one next month. She'll be wearing a fondant poodle skirt and will be standing on a 8" round double layer cake iced in bc with fondant records for decor. I plan to use a doll pick, but may swap heads with a generic barbie. I hate pricing one I've never done before. Will $50 be too much? Too little?? The customer lives in a higher cost of living community, and I'm just in a small town. Any help would be great!!
I would say that $60.00 would be a good price. I charge $25.00 for the doll cake (the head has to be returned, I provide a ziplock bag with my name on it for this) and $25.00 for the 8 inch round 2 layer cake. Then add $10.00 for the fondant accents.
